Warning Signs Your Lake Wildwood Home Needs New Insulation
Ignoring the subtle (or not-so-subtle) cues your home gives you about its insulation can lead to ongoing discomfort and unnecessary expenses. Recognizing these warning signs early can help you address the problem before it escalates. Our experience in Lake Wildwood homes shows these are the most common indicators that your insulation needs attention.
Skyrocketing Energy Bills
* You've noticed your monthly utility statements show unusually high costs for heating in winter and cooling in summer, despite your efforts to conserve energy.
This means your home is losing conditioned air (or gaining unconditioned air) through the attic, walls, or crawl space. Your furnace or air conditioner is forced to run constantly to maintain your desired temperature. This directly translates to wasted money every month and puts excessive strain on your HVAC system, potentially leading to premature breakdowns and costly repairs.
Inconsistent Room Temperatures
* Certain rooms in your home feel significantly hotter or colder than others, despite the thermostat setting. You might notice the upstairs is always warmer, or a specific room never quite warms up.
This indicates your insulation isn't evenly distributing its thermal resistance, creating "hot spots" where heat easily penetrates or "cold spots" where heat escapes. This is particularly common in Lake Wildwood homes with varying sun exposure. This leads to discomfort, arguments over the thermostat, and an inefficient HVAC system that can't effectively condition your entire home.
Noticeable Drafts or Air Leaks
* You feel subtle breezes or cold spots near windows, doors, or electrical outlets, even when they're closed. Your home feels "breezy" or stuffy, not sealed.
This suggests your insulation may be compromised, or more likely, there are unsealed gaps and cracks in your home's building envelope. These allow conditioned air to escape and outside air to infiltrate. Air leaks undermine even good insulation, leading to energy waste, reduced comfort, and potential moisture issues.
Signs of Pest Infestation in the Attic
* You hear scratching noises in the walls or ceiling, especially at night. You might see rodent droppings, chewed wires, or nests in your attic space during a rare visit.
Rodents, birds, or insects have made your attic their home, nesting in and often destroying your insulation. Their waste can also contaminate the insulation and introduce allergens into your home. Damaged insulation loses its R-value, leading to energy loss, while pest waste poses health risks, and chewed wires can create fire hazards. This is a common issue for Lake Wildwood properties near natural areas.
Excessive Dust and Poor Indoor Air Quality
* You're constantly dusting surfaces, and family members experience unexplained allergies or respiratory irritation indoors. The air feels stale or heavy.
Gaps in your insulation and air sealing allow outdoor dust, allergens, and pollutants to enter your home, circulating more freely. Contaminated insulation can also be a source of these irritants. Poor indoor air quality can negatively impact health, comfort, and can exacerbate existing respiratory conditions, while also indicating a less efficient home envelope.
What's Causing Your Insulation Problems
Understanding the root cause of your insulation issues is the first step toward a lasting solution. Many factors can contribute to degraded or ineffective insulation, especially in homes in our unique Sierra Foothills climate. We've seen these common problems repeatedly in Lake Wildwood.
Aging and Degraded Insulation
Over decades, insulation materials like fiberglass batt or blown-in cellulose can settle, compress, or simply break down. This loss of loft and integrity reduces their effective R-value, diminishing their ability to resist heat transfer. Many Lake Wildwood homes, built in earlier decades, still rely on original insulation that has long passed its prime, with constant thermal expansion and contraction from our extreme local climate accelerating this degradation. The solution involves removing the old, ineffective material and replacing it with new, high-performance insulation tailored to modern energy standards.
Pest Damage and Contamination
Rodents, birds, and insects often find attics to be ideal, sheltered nesting grounds. They tunnel through, compact, and contaminate insulation with droppings and urine, significantly reducing its R-value and creating health hazards. Lake Wildwood's proximity to natural open spaces and rural environments means wildlife, particularly rodents, are a common challenge for homeowners seeking refuge indoors, often in attics. This problem requires thorough removal of contaminated insulation, professional cleaning and sanitization of the attic space, and then installing fresh, clean insulation, often with air sealing to deter future pest entry.
Moisture Damage
Leaks from the roof, plumbing, or excessive condensation in the attic can saturate insulation. Wet insulation loses its thermal resistance and can become a breeding ground for mold and mildew. While Lake Wildwood summers are dry, occasional winter storms can lead to roof leaks if not properly maintained, and condensation can also be an issue if attic ventilation is poor, especially with cooler nights. The solution involves identifying and repairing the source of moisture, safely removing affected insulation, and installing new, dry insulation, often alongside improved ventilation to prevent recurrence.
Insufficient R-Value or Improper Installation
Many older homes were built with minimal insulation, designed to meet less stringent energy codes of the past. Additionally, gaps, voids, or uneven distribution during original installation can leave areas with inadequate thermal protection. Homes built decades ago in Lake Wildwood often have insulation levels that are simply not adequate for today's energy demands or the intensity of the local climate. This issue necessitates an insulation inspection to assess current R-value and coverage, followed by installing additional insulation or replacing existing material to achieve optimal R-value, often combined with air sealing for maximum effect.
